About The John Henry Newman Church of England Academy

The Oxford Diocesan SchoolsTrust (ODST) is a multi-academy company set up in December 2012.
Established by the Oxford Diocesan Board of Education, designed to offer a Diocesan wide academy group option for schools, the Trust has significant expertise in a range of services to support school improvement, premises development, financial management, HR support and administrative advice.

The Trust works with a range of strategic partners to ensure the best possible support for schools andthe Board of Directors is committed to strengthen schools’ leadership in order to ensure Christian education of the highest quality for schools wishing to become academies within the Diocese of Oxford .
